    I've never heard of the kind of originally mentioned, and didn't see it on a quick google search.

    However, we have SpyPoint's (Link Micro). We personally have two then our friend has probably an additional five on the properties we hunt. The plans are very reasonable. I pay for unlimited, so it's $120 a year. You can do the free plan which includes 100 pictures. The micro SD card will also have more pictures then what is sent to you. These run roughly $100 each.

    I'm also running the Link Micros. Do they take the nicest pictures in the world? No. But at $75/apiece on sale they are an incredibly effective way to scout. If you subscribe to the Insiders Club thing you get 250 pictures per camera per month for free. Of the 7 I have deployed, that free plan is sufficient for 5 of them. The battery life is respectable, especially with lithiums.

    For a nicer quality camera I am giving the Bushnell Cellucore 20's a go. I am blown away by the picture quality and the battery life is unreal. I have had one deployed for like 4 months taking a stupid amount of turkey pictures and it claims it's still at 100% battery. My one complaint is that the app could use a little work. It is totally functional though.
